Kharkhadi
Kharkhadi is a village located in Khairlanji tehsil of Balaghat district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Khairlanji (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Balaghat. As per 2009 stats, Kharkhadi village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kharkhadi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kharkhadi is 497461. The village spans a total geographical area of 846.1 hectares. Waraseoni is nearest town to Kharkhadi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.
When it comes to local governance, Kharkhadi village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Waraseoni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Balaghat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Kharkhadi
According to the 2011 Census, Kharkhadi has a total population of about 2,734, with approximately 1,358 males and 1,376 females. The sex ratio is around 1013 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 295 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 394 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 81. The overall literacy rate is approximately 72.82%, with male literacy at about 80.19% and female literacy near 65.55%. There are around 691 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,734 | 1,358 | 1,376 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 295 | 149 | 146 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 394 | 200 | 194 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 81 | 41 | 40 |
Literate Population | 1,991 | 1,089 | 902 |
Illiterate Population | 743 | 269 | 474 |
Connectivity of Kharkhadi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kharkhadi. As per the 2011 stats, Kharkhadi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
